The Role of Wills and Trusts in UK Succession Law

In the United Kingdom, succession law is governed by a set of comprehensive statutes and common law principles. Wills and Trusts serve as fundamental instruments within this framework, outlining the distribution of an individual’s assets after their demise and providing for the management of their estate during their lifetime or thereafter. The creation of a will in accordance with UK legal requirements is essential for individuals who wish to have a say in how their assets are distributed posthumously. This legally binding document must be drafted, signed, and witnessed in compliance with the Wills Act 1837 to be valid. Trusts, on the other hand, offer a mechanism for asset management and protection, often used to minimise tax liabilities, provide for beneficiaries, or handle assets for minors or individuals incapable of managing their own affairs. The Process of Certifying Translations for Inheritance Purposes

When individuals in the UK face the administration of estates that involve beneficiaries who require documents in languages other than English, certified translations become an integral part of the process. Wills and Trusts UK translation services specialize in providing precise and legally acceptable translations for inheritance documents. The certification process involves a qualified translator translating the document word-for-word while maintaining the original text’s intent and meaning. Upon completion, the translated document undergoes a meticulous review by a professional with the authority to certify translations. This review ensures that the translation is accurate and complete, and that it adheres to the legal standards required by UK law for inheritance purposes. The certified translator then attaches a statement or certificate to the translated document, affirming its accuracy and authenticity. This certification is crucial as it confirms that the translated content corresponds exactly with the original text, making it legally binding and acceptable by courts and authorities within the UK. Steps to Engage a Professional Translation Service in the UK

Navigating the complexities of UK inheritance requires meticulous attention to detail, especially when documents such as Wills and Trusts are involved. To ensure that these critical legal documents are accurately translated, engaging a professional translation service in the UK is paramount. The process begins with selecting a service provider that specialises in legal translations and has a proven track record in the Wills and Trusts UK sector. It’s advisable to opt for translators who are not only proficient in both languages but also familiar with the specific terminology and legal requirements of UK inheritance law. Once a suitable service is identified, the next step involves providing the original documents along with any instructions or preferences regarding the translation. This may include the desired format, confidentiality agreements, and specific deadlines for completion. The chosen service will then assign a qualified translator to accurately transfer the content from the source language into the target language, ensuring that the meaning and intent of the original text remain intact. It’s crucial to review the translated documents and, if necessary, have them certified by a relevant authority, such as the Institute of Translation and Interpreting (ITI) or the Chartered Institute of Linguists (CIOL), to confirm their authenticity for legal purposes within the UK. This certification is essential for the translation to be accepted by UK probate courts or other legal entities involved in the inheritance process.
